Lactaid Adventure

Avoiding milk products because I am lactose intolerant is not an option anymore. I bought a box of these lactaid fast acting chewables and like magic, my problem is solved! Despite a bit of gas, no bloating and diarrhea.

For those of you who are not familiar with lactose intolerance here it is: the inability or insufficient ability to digest lactose, a sugar found in milk and milk products

Killer Buttermilk Pancake Recipe

  • 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 egg
  • 1 1/4 cups buttermilk
  • 1/4 cup white s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 cup vegetable oil
  • Orange Zest

  1. Preheat a skillet over medium heat. Combine all ingredients in a blender. Puree until smooth.
  2. Pour batter onto the griddle, to form 5 pancakes. Flip pancakes when edges appear to harden. Cook pancakes on other side for same amount of time until golden brown.
